Position Overview

We are seeking a highly organized and proactive Administrative Assistant to support three executive leaders — the Chief Engagement Officer, Chief Data Officer, and Assistant Secretary of Strategy & Planning — while providing essential reception coverage for our Boston office.

The ideal candidate will be an experienced administrative professional with excellent communication skills, strong attention to detail, and the ability to manage shifting priorities in a fast-paced, high-visibility environment.

All job offers are contingent upon successful completion of a CORI background check, security fingerprinting, and security compliance training.


Key Responsibilities

  • Provide centralized executive administrative support for three senior leaders

  • Serve as receptionist: greet visitors, manage calls, distribute mail, and coordinate facility requests

  • Manage complex calendars, recurring meetings, logistics, and cross-agency engagements

  • Coordinate travel arrangements, expense reports, and procurement paperwork

  • Maintain shared drives and digital documentation ensuring organization and version control

  • Record meeting minutes and assist with project tracking for strategic initiatives

  • Prepare briefings, presentation materials, and written communications for stakeholders

  • Support hiring and onboarding activities for the Data Office


Preferred Qualifications

  • 2+ years of experience supporting leadership or executive-level teams

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ills

  • Ability to multitask and prioritize workload effectively under deadlines

  • Strong skills in MS Office: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int

  • Ability to work independently while maintaining strong teamwork skills

  • High level of discretion when handling confidential information

  • Friendly, professional, and service-oriented approach in a collaborative environment

  • Experience managing complex calendars and events a plus
